Details on test material:
- Name of test material (as cited in study report): Aerosil 200; hochdisperses, amorphes Siliziumdioxid (high dispersive, amorphous silicon dioxide);
two CAS numbers are given in the primary study: 7631-86-9 and 112945-52-5. The first number is the general CAS No. which includes all forms of silicas (e.g. also crystalline and natural forms), the second number is the special number for "Silica, amorphous, fumed, crystalline-free"
- Substance type: insoluble, white, fluffy powder
- Physical state: powder, hydrophilic
- Analytical purity: appr. 100%
- Impurities (identity and concentrations): Al2O3, TiO2, HCL < 0,2%
- Lot/batch No.: Aerosil 200, UB 3391, S 31702 1/C
- Stability under test conditions: insoluble powder, supension homogeneous and milky of colour throughout test conditions
- Storage condition of test material: stored at room-temperature

Details on test solutions:
The nominal concentrations of 1000 and 10000 mg/l were tested, and result refers to the loading. Because of the poor water solubility of the test substance, the test solution was stirred for 20 h, then allowed to stand for 4 h before testing; the resulting suspensions at the beginning of the test were homogeneous and milky. At the end of the test the suspension was still homogeneous and milky, in addition a layer of white, starchy flocks on the bottom of the vessels was observed.
Concentrations can be described as loading rate. Analytical determination was not meaningful due to concomitance of dissolved and undissolved particles (saturated conditions).

Details on results:
In the case of Aerosil 200, LC50 values could not be calculated because there is no adverse effects observed with regard to survival
